In today’s digital economy, seamless user experiences are critical for maintaining customer trust and ensuring operational efficiency. However, login errors and payment failures remain two of the most common issues faced by online platforms, e-commerce websites, and digital services. Effectively troubleshooting these problems involves understanding their root causes, employing diagnostic tools, and leveraging user feedback to implement lasting solutions. This article provides practical strategies, data-driven insights, and examples to help you resolve such issues swiftly and accurately.
Table of Contents
Identifying Root Causes Behind User Login Problems
Common user error scenarios and how to recognize them
Many login issues stem from simple user errors, such as typing mistakes, forgotten passwords, or using outdated credentials. For example, users often enter incorrect email addresses or passwords, especially when they manage multiple accounts. Recognizing these errors involves analyzing error messages presented to the user, such as «Invalid password» or «Email not found.» Additionally, high rates of password resets or frequent login attempts may signal user confusion or forgotten credentials.
Another common error scenario involves users experiencing account lockouts due to multiple failed login attempts, often triggered by unintended typos or automated bots attempting brute-force access. Encouraging users to utilize password managers and providing clear instructions can reduce these errors. On the technical side, assessing login attempt logs helps identify high error rates pointing to user errors.
Technical factors impacting login success rates
Technical issues can significantly hinder login success, including server outages, misconfigured authentication services, or issues with third-party identity providers such as Google or Facebook. For instance, an authentication failure due to expired API keys or SSL misconfigurations can block legitimate login attempts. Recent studies show that over 20% of login failures are caused by backend technical errors rather than user mistakes. If you’re interested in evaluating different online platforms, you might find it helpful to explore some of the trusted options available, such as luckystar.
Factors such as network latency, browser compatibility issues, or outdated app versions can also impair login success. For example, mobile app updates that haven’t synchronized backend changes might lead to inconsistent login experiences. Implementing robust error logging and real-time monitoring helps detect these issues early.
Tools and diagnostics for pinpointing login issues
Several diagnostic tools aid in identifying the root causes of login problems. Server log analysis and analytics platforms like Splunk or New Relic provide detailed insights into failed authentication attempts. Browser developer tools can reveal client-side errors or network failures during login flows.
Furthermore, implementing a step-by-step troubleshooting approach — such as verifying server status, checking API keys, and analyzing error codes — helps isolate issues efficiently. For example, noticing recurring «403 Forbidden» errors from the authentication service suggests permission or configuration problems that need addressing.
Implementing Effective Strategies to Resolve Payment Failures
Analyzing transaction error messages and codes
Payment failures often come with specific error messages or codes provided by payment gateways like Stripe, PayPal, or Adyen. Examples include error codes such as card_declined, insufficient_funds, or authentication_failed. Understanding these codes allows teams to apply targeted solutions. For instance, a card_declined message may require prompting users to verify their card details or use an alternative method.
Data from Stripe’s dashboard indicates that resolving the most common error codes, such as incorrect_cvc or expired_card, can recover over 60% of failed transactions when addressed properly.
Verifying payment gateway configurations and integrations
Many payment failures occur due to misconfigured integrations or outdated credentials. Regular audits of API keys, webhook URLs, and security settings are essential. For example, when a new SSL certificate is installed, incorrect configuration might block transaction authorization. Conducting routine tests with sandbox environments helps ensure that the integration functions correctly before deployment.
Additionally, lack of synchronization between the e-commerce platform and payment gateway settings can lead to mismatches—such as currency or regional restrictions—that cause failures. Ensuring that configuration parameters are consistent and up-to-date minimizes avoidable errors.
Best practices for retrying and confirming successful payments
Implementing a retry mechanism that respects idempotency is crucial. For example, if a payment fails due to a timeout, automatically retrying after a short delay, coupled with user notifications, enhances transaction success rates. Clarifying to users that they can safely retry prevents duplicate charges or confusion.
Furthermore, confirming payment success before granting access or fulfilling orders prevents issues like duplicate shipments or service access errors. Using webhook notifications from payment gateways to update order statuses real-time ensures accurate transaction tracking.
Leveraging User Feedback and Data Analytics for Issue Resolution
Using customer reports to identify recurring problems
User reports are a valuable source for detecting patterns in login and payment issues. For example, if multiple users report payment failures during certain periods or from specific locations, it indicates systemic problems—such as regional gateway restrictions or server overloads. Analyzing these complaints helps prioritize fixes.
Soliciting structured feedback through surveys or dedicated support channels can uncover issues not captured in logs, like user confusion with new interfaces or misunderstood error messages.
Monitoring system logs and analytics for pattern detection
Automation tools like ELK Stack or Datadog enable comprehensive analysis of system logs, revealing trends such as increased login errors after deploying updates or spikes in payment failures during promotional events. Pattern detection algorithms can alert teams proactively before problems escalate.
An example: a sudden increase in «timeout» errors correlates with a surge in user traffic, prompting load balancing adjustments before user frustration escalates.
Integrating feedback loops into troubleshooting workflows
Building feedback loops involves systematically collecting user experiences, analyzing incident data, and incorporating findings into ongoing development cycles. For instance, dedicating support staff to categorize recurring issues and establishing a dashboard to monitor these trends helps ensure continuous improvement.
«Listening to your users isn’t just good practice; it’s a strategic imperative for effective troubleshooting.» — Industry experts
Utilizing Automation and Self-Service Tools to Minimize Disruptions
Implementing automated troubleshooting scripts and FAQs
Automated scripts can diagnose common login or payment problems rapidly. For example, scripts that verify server health, check API responses, and clear cache or cookies can resolve many client-side issues without manual intervention. Coupling these with comprehensive FAQs guides users to self-resolve minor issues, reducing support workload.
Designing user-friendly error resolution pathways
Clear, concise error messages with actionable steps help users recover from errors independently. For example, when a payment fails, providing options like «Check your card details» or «Use an alternative payment method» improves user experience and reduces frustration.
Tracking effectiveness of self-service solutions over time
Metrics such as reduction in support tickets, resolution time, or customer satisfaction scores indicate the success of automated tools. Regularly reviewing these KPIs ensures that troubleshooting workflows evolve with user needs and technological changes.
In conclusion, effective troubleshooting hinges on a combination of understanding technical and user error causes, leveraging analytics and user feedback, and employing automation. Combining these strategies creates resilient systems that quickly identify, address, and prevent login and payment issues—ultimately fostering trust and loyalty among users.